Tollywood Megastar Chiranjeevi will be collaborating with hit director Anil Ravipudi for the highly anticipated film Mega157. Famous for his perfect mix of comedy, action, and entertainment, Anil Ravipudi has come up with an interesting script that is sure to be a mass entertainer.

Produced by Sahu Garapati’s Shine Screens in association with Sushmita Konidela’s Gold Box Entertainments, the film was officially launched today in a lavish pooja ceremony coinciding with the Telugu New Year, Ugadi. The event saw the presence of some of the biggest names in the industry.

Victory Venkatesh gave the first clap, and top producers and directors such as Ashwini Dutt, Allu Aravind, Dil Raju, Suresh Babu, Naga Vamsi, Mythri Naveen, and Ravi came as special guests. Legendary faces K. Raghavendra Rao, Vamshi Paidipally, Bobby, Srikanth Odela, Vasishtha, and veteran scriptwriter Vijayendra Prasad also joined in, making the event a really grand one.

During the event, Dil Raju and Shirish first delivered the script to the producers, and then K. Raghavendra Rao and Allu Aravind switched on the camera Venkatesh clapped the first shot and finally started work on the long awaited film.

An intriguing revelation regarding Mega157 is that Chiranjeevi will be donning the role of Shankar Varaprasad, which is his real name. Director Anil Ravipudi confirmed this information, generating even more buzz among fans.
